Charles Thomson: A Patriot's PursuitUniversity of Delaware Press, 1990 - 325 páginas A comprehensive interpretive biography of Charles Thomson (1729-1824). influential Philadelphia merchant during the 1760s and secretary to the Continental Congress for all of its fifteen years. Thomson's political enemies were numerous, and his political ideals were influenced by his own quest for personal recognition and financial security. |
